EC 1.1.5.2 Details
EC number
1.1.5.2
Accepted name
glucose 1-dehydrogenase (PQQ, quinone)
Reaction
D-glucose + ubiquinone = D-glucono-1,5-lactone + ubiquinol
Other name(s)
quinoprotein glucose dehydrogenase, membrane-bound glucose dehydrogenase, mGDH, glucose dehydrogenase (PQQ-dependent), glucose dehydrogenase (pyrroloquinoline-quinone), quinoprotein D-glucose dehydrogenase
Systematic name
D-glucose:ubiquinone oxidoreductase
CAS registry number
81669-60-5
Comment
Integral membrane protein containing PQQ as prosthetic group. It also contains bound ubiquinone and Mg2+ or Ca2+. Electron acceptor is membrane ubiquinone but usually assayed with phenazine methosulfate. Like in all other quinoprotein alcohol dehydrogenases the catalytic domain has an 8-bladed propeller structure. It occurs in a wide range of bacteria. Catalyses a direct oxidation of the pyranose form of D-glucose to the lactone and thence to D-gluconate in the periplasm. Oxidizes other monosaccharides including the pyranose forms of pentoses.
History
created 1982 as EC 1.1.99.17, transferred 2003 to EC 1.1.5.2, modified 2010
